Learn about CVE-2023-46858 affecting Moodle 4.3, enabling reflected XSS when logged in as a teacher. Understand the impact, technical details, and mitigation strategies.
A detailed overview of CVE-2023-46858 highlighting the vulnerability, impact, technical details, and mitigation strategies.
Understanding CVE-2023-46858
Explore the specifics of CVE-2023-46858 affecting Moodle 4.3 and the associated risks.
What is CVE-2023-46858?
The CVE-2023-46858 vulnerability in Moodle 4.3 allows for reflected XSS when logged in as a teacher, potentially exposing sensitive information. While the Moodle Security FAQ mentions restrictions for students, teachers and admins can inadvertently introduce XSS-capable content.
The Impact of CVE-2023-46858
The presence of this XSS vulnerability can lead to unauthorized access, data theft, and potential manipulation of data within the Moodle system, posing a significant risk to user privacy and system integrity.
Technical Details of CVE-2023-46858
Delve into the technical aspects of CVE-2023-46858 to understand how the vulnerability manifests.
Vulnerability Description
The vulnerability in Moodle 4.3 enables attackers to execute malicious scripts through reflected XSS, taking advantage of the teacher privileges to access sensitive information and compromise the system.
Affected Systems and Versions
Moodle 4.3 is specifically impacted by this vulnerability, with the potential for exploitation when teachers interact with certain elements within the system, highlighting the critical need for immediate remediation.
Exploitation Mechanism
Attackers can exploit this vulnerability by crafting malicious links or content that, when interacted with by a teacher user, trigger the execution of unauthorized scripts, leading to XSS attacks.
Mitigation and Prevention
Explore the necessary steps to mitigate the risks associated with CVE-2023-46858 and secure Moodle environments.
Immediate Steps to Take
Users are advised to implement content filters, restrict teacher privileges, and sanitize inputs to prevent the execution of malicious scripts. Regular monitoring and user awareness training can also bolster security posture.
Long-Term Security Practices
In the long run, organizations should emphasize continuous security assessments, timely security patching, and proactive vulnerability management to thwart potential XSS threats and enhance overall system security.
Patching and Updates
Regularly updating Moodle installations, applying security patches, and staying informed about security best practices are essential to address vulnerabilities promptly and safeguard against emerging threats.